Could my voice type change from baritone to tenor with work and experience?

  • Hi, I'm 17 years old and I have been singing for about a year and a half as I joined my school choir last year. My chorus teacher put me in the tenor section since I don't have much trouble hitting anything he throws at me, and falsetto is optional. However, I've done some research on voice types to determine the range of notes each type should be able to sing. Also, I often find myself struggling with the high pitched parts of most of the songs I like to sing, such as Hero, by Enrique Iglesias; by the time the last chorus comes, I have to put my all into the high notes, and trust me, they do not sound good XD, but I can just about reach them. My chest voice switches over to falsetto at f#, which would suggest I'm a tenor, but my highest belt only reaches a Ab, and my falsetto about a high A. With more years of experience, a good teacher, and continous work with scales and a diversity of songs, is it possible for my range to become that of a true tenor's, without having to struggle or give everything I have in me? And also to reach that tedius tenor C that most singers strive for?

  • Answer:

    You're still young and your voice could actually change dramatically over the next 2-3 years, not because of training but because of nature. Some voices can be trained as either baritones or tenors; these usually have the passaggio on or around F4. Some singers will start out as baritones, then will transition to tenors a few years into their careers. For the time being, the most important thing you can do is work on your mixed voice. Mixed voice is the key.
